webfact Posted January 26, 2012 Share Posted January 26, 2012 Facebook now forces their timeline on everyone Whether you like it or not, very soon Facebook Timeline will be mandatory for all. “Over the next few weeks, everyone will get timeline. When you get timeline, you’ll have 7 days to preview what’s there now. jybkk Posted January 26, 2012 Share Posted January 26, 2012 A quick Google search will tell you how to block Timeline. This won't work anymore once they push it to everyone as announced. What people fail to understand is that Timeline is only a layout change. As usually, there's going to be the wave of "OMG BRING TEH OLD FACEBOOK BACK!!!" but that won't matter much. Instead of stacked on one pile, posts are stacked on 2 piles, and instead of having to scroll for hours to view older posts, you just click on the date and months and you can have a look. That's it. The rest (notably privacy) is the same. 1 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
